Inspection/Report History
Where possible, ChildcareCenter provides inspection reports as a service to families. This information is deemed reliable but is not guaranteed. We encourage families to contact the daycare provider directly with any questions or concerns. Reports can also be verified with your local daycare licensing office.
| Date | Type | Regulations | Status |
|---|---|---|---|
| 2026-02-27 | Full | 13A.16.03.04D(3) | Corrected |
| Findings: Licensing Specialist observed question six (6) incomplete on two children's Health Inventory II forms, and Health Inventory II forms that need completion. | |||
| 2026-02-27 | Full | 13A.16.05.01A(1) | Corrected |
| Findings: Licensing Specialist observed: paint in disrepair in the auxiliary room and on door frame throughout the Facility; rusting on toilet fixtures throughout the Facility; a loose toilet handle in Room 8; and a half door that is in disrepair in a preschool room. | |||
| 2026-02-27 | Full | 13A.16.05.08A | Corrected |
| Findings: Licensing Specialist observed reusable plastic utensils inside of a diapering sink in Room 2. Corrected during inspection. A Teacher removed these items from inside of the diapering sink. | |||
| 2026-02-27 | Full | 13A.16.06.04A(1) | Corrected |
| Findings: Licensing Specialist observed more than one incomplete OCC 1204 Medical Report for current staff. | |||
| 2026-02-27 | Full | 13A.16.06.09C | Corrected |
| Findings: Licensing Specialist did not observe 12 hours of continued training completed by one Preschool Teacher for their last full year of employment. | |||
| 2026-02-27 | Full | 13A.16.09.05A | Corrected |
| Findings: Licensing Specialist observed a six seat infant stroller with tears on the fabric on each seat. | |||
| 2026-02-27 | Full | 13A.16.09.06E | Corrected |
| Findings: Licensing Specialist observed materials and equipment stored inside of many bathrooms in the Facility. | |||
| 2025-01-31 | Mandatory Review | 13A.16.03.06A(2) | Corrected |
| Findings: Specialist observed no evidence of notification of the ending of employment for at least 1 individual who is no longer employed. Director shall submit documentation to delete the staff members. | |||
| 2024-01-25 | Full | 13A.16.03.04G | Corrected |
| Findings: Specialist observed one child's record missing immunization documentation. Facility shall review all children's records for immunization documentation, obtain missing records, and submit a letter of corrections upon completion. | |||
| 2024-01-25 | Full | 13A.16.11.04A(3) | Corrected |
| Findings: Specialist observed one prescription medication that was not labeled as required. Facility shall ensure that the prescription is labeled and submit photographic evidence of correction. | |||
| 2023-02-21 | Complaint | 13A.16.07.03A(1) | Corrected |
| Findings: Complaint states that a staff member left a two year old child alone in the bathroom with the lights out and the door closed. Staff member stated that they left the child alone in the bathroom for a minute or so without supervision as a form of child discipline because the staff member was frustrated with the child's behavior. Staff member states that they don't remember if the door was left open or closed. Director and Administrator stated that the camera showed that the door was open. Though short periods of time out is an appropriate child discipline method, leaving a child in a bathroom for time out is not since linking a negative consequence with a physical need is not appropriate discipline. Director stated that corrective measures have been taken. Center shall submit a letter of corrections indicating the corrective actions that have been taken and the results of those corrective actions. | |||
| 2023-02-21 | Complaint | 13A.16.08.01A(2)(b) | Corrected |
| Findings: Complaint states that a staff member left a two year old child alone in the bathroom with the lights out and the door closed. Staff member stated that they left the child alone in the bathroom for a minute or so without supervision because the staff member was frustrated with the child's behavior. Staff member stated that the automatic lights in the bathroom went out while the child was in there. Staff member stated that they were not supervising the child during this time. Staff member states that they don't remember if the door was left open or closed. Director and Administrator stated that the camera showed that the door was open. Leaving a child unattended in a bathroom poses several potential hazards to a child's safety and wellbeing and is therefore not appropriate to the age, needs, and capabilities of a two year old child. Director stated that corrective measures have been taken. Center shall submit a letter of corrections indicating the corrective actions that have been taken and the results of those corrective actions. | |||
| 2023-02-21 | Complaint | 13A.16.08.02B | Corrected |
| Findings: Complaint came in on February 15, 2023 that states that an Aide has been left alone with infants in Room 12 IA. Specialist reviewed name to face record sheets and substitute log for February 8, 2023 to February 14, 2023 and found at least 8 time frames ranging from 20 minutes to 3 hours where there was no Infant Toddler Teacher in the classroom as required, and only Aides were in charge of the classroom. Director stated that she does not always remember to write substitutes on the sub log. Center shall submit a letter of corrections indicating corrective plan of action. | |||
| 2023-02-21 | Mandatory Review | ||
| Findings: No Noncompliances Found | |||
| 2023-02-15 | Complaint | 13A.16.07.01 | Corrected |
| Findings: Center self reported that an infant was left unattended in a classroom during an unannounced fire drill. The center staff neglected to provide for the infant's needs during a potentially life threatening situation. Center shall submit a letter of correction and retrain all staff on proper fire drill procedures so that children are not neglected during a potentially life threatening situation. | |||
